Book excerpt: Excerpt from Theory and Design of Reinforced Concrete Arches: A Treatise for Engineers and Technical Students Of all the problems in bridge designing the analysis of the elastic arch is by far the most difficult. The works which have heretofore appeared on this subject are either so mathematically abstruse, or leave so much to the reader to demonstrate for him self, that they are of little value to the practical engineer or to the technical student whose mathematical training has not been of exceptional order. The entire absence in technical literature of a work obviating these unfortunate features has been brought so forcibly to the attention of the author that he has felt justified in undertaking the present work. It was felt that the graphical method of analysis would be preferred by both engineers and technical students to the longer and more involved mathematical method of analysis. Every principle involved in the graphical treatment is ex plained thoroughly and in detail in the theoretical portion of the work. There are no missing steps in the necessary mathematical analysis of the theory as set forth in the present treatise. The author has in preparation a companion volume to the present one, which will treat of hinged arches and unsymmetrical arches. FORMULAS FOB VOLUME. 75. When the soffit and exterior surface of the dome are both surfaces of spheres having the same centre, the volumes of the voussoirs are easily obtained. Thus, by geometry, the area of the zone formed by revolving an arc as rs (Fig. 22) about the axis ac is equal to the altitude h of rs multiplied by 2w, r being the radius as of the sphere. Pass now two meridian planes through ac, whose included angle is--of a circumference. The part of the zone included between them has an area so that the pyra n mid formed on this base with a vertex at a, 27tr'h na$ a volume----. 3n Similarly the pyramid having the part and h' = altitude of arc tv. Therefore the volume of the voussoir rstv included between the meridian planes and the conical joints rv and st is, where r and h are the radius and altitude of the exterior arc, r' and h' of the interior. If the altitudes of the type h are made equal in successive arcs, the values h' will all be equal. This can be shown as follows: Draw horizontal lines through r and v, Fig. 22, and drop verticals h and h' from s and t to them, and call the chords rs and vt, c and c', . from similar triangles, .-. When h is constant for successive arcs of the extrados, h' is similarly constant for the corresponding arcs of the intrados.
